EXPLORATIONS - TEACHER'S GUIDE

  •      The EXPLORATIONS TEACHER'S GUIDE contains 125 practical ready-to-use activities for students in a classroom setting.  Many of the activities are black-line masters which you can photocopy for use with your students, saving you hours of preparation time.  The TEACHER'S GUIDE was written by Brian Harris, B.A., M.Ed.
         In addition to content related to administering EXPLORATIONS, the TEACHER'S GUIDE has activities that can help students to:

    - related interests to abilities
    - identify values and understand how these affect career/educational planning
    - increase career awareness and vocabulary through puzzles and games
    - research universities, colleges, and trade information
    - understand budgeting needs for future plans
    - understand post-secondary options
    - research financial assistance for post-secondary education/training
    - understand personal differences
    - understand future lifestyle choices and their elationship to educational/career
       planning   
    - understand career trends
    - icebreakers that can be used to introduce career/educational planning
    - understand their strengths and weaknesses
    - understand how to set future goals with appropriate timelines
    - understand work satisfaction factors
    - understand factors that affect success
    - understand the concept of related careers
